The Vietnam fertilizer market was estimated at USD 228.1 million in 2017 and is expected to reach to USD 280.9 million by 2023, growing at a CAGR of 4%. Currently, the market is less regulated, less technologically, highly competitive, and has good opportunities for growth in the biofertilizers segment in Vietnam. Agriculture is the most important economic sector in the country and more than 70% of Vietnam’s population is dependent on it. Agricultural land occupies 80% of the country’s area and as a large agricultural producer, the country offers opportunities for growth of agrochemical companies.
Market Dynamics
Vietnam Fertilizer industry has been witnessing a relatively steady to high growth due to the expanding demand for agricultural produce in the region. While the prevalence of chemical or synthetic based fertilizers application in agricultural land would continue, human, animal, and environmental health concerns would play key roles in driving growth for safer products like organic and biofertilizers. Major drivers include an increase in arable land, lowering of global fertilizer prices and adoption of new farming practices. Restraints include environmental and regulatory constraints pertaining to agrochemical usages, growing demand for food safety and quality, and market saturation.
Market Segmentation
By segment, biofertilizers are likely to witness faster growth in comparison to synthetic chemicals in Vietnam. By application area, fertilizers demand has been analyzed in terms of crop-based (including grains & cereals, oilseeds, and fruits & vegetables) and non-crop-based (including turf & ornamental grass etc.) applications.
